namespace doris::cloud {
inline constexpr std::string_view kDefaultHttpApiVersion = "v1";
struct HttpApiPath {
std::string_view version;
std::string_view route;
};
[[maybe_unused]] static bool is_http_api_version(std::string_view segment) {
if (segment.size() < 2 || segment.front() != 'v') {
return false;
}
return std::ranges::all_of(segment.substr(1), [](char ch) { return ch >= '0' && ch <= '9'; });
}
[[maybe_unused]] static HttpApiPath split_http_api_path(std::string_view path) {
auto separator = path.find('/');
if (separator == std::string_view::npos) {
return {.version = "", .route = path};
}
// This helper only splits the version segment from the route. Whether a version is actually
// supported is determined by exact route registration in get_http_handlers().
auto segment = path.substr(0, separator);
if (!is_http_api_version(segment)) {
return {.version = "", .route = path};
}
return {.version = segment, .route = path.substr(separator + 1)};
}
[[maybe_unused]] static std::string_view http_api_route(std::string_view path) {
return split_http_api_path(path).route;
}
[[maybe_unused]] static const HttpHandler* resolve_http_handler(const HttpHandlerInfo& handler_info,
std::string_view version) {
if (version.empty() || version == kDefaultHttpApiVersion) {
return &handler_info.handler;
}
auto it = handler_info.versioned_handlers.find(version);
return it == handler_info.versioned_handlers.end() ? nullptr : &it->second;
}
